Former Premier League referee Mark Halsey insists Andre Marriner was right not to send Trent Alexander-Arnold off against Newcastle.


Furious players surrounded the referee at half-time when the Liverpool defender was not sent off for his deliberate handball.

Salomon Rondon̢۪s effort was cleared off the line by Alexander-Arnold with his elbow in the 28th minute and Christian Atsu scored from the follow up.


Fans were also furious as they thought he should have been sent off but he was not even shown a yellow card. The right-back got two assists for the Reds as they beat Newcastle 3-2 at St James̢۪ Park.

â€Å“I thought Andre was absolutely spot on.” Halsey told talkSPORT. â€Å“He had initially denied a goalscoring opportunity but it rebounded off him to a Newcastle player who put the rebound into the back of the net.


â€Å“Had he denied a goalscoring opportunity? You have to say no because the ball ended up in the back of the net from a rebound.


â€Å“Technically he should have cautioned Trent Alexander-Arnold for deliberate handling of the ball but it wasn’t a sending off because he didn’t technically deny a goalscoring opportunity.


â€Å“Had Andre blown his whistle or the ball not come back out to the attacker and Andre had given the penalty for denying a goalscoring opportunity, then he would have sent the player off.

â€Å“That’s law. Law 12 fouls and misconduct that is the law. If Andre had given the goal as he did and then sent the Liverpool player off and they would have appealed then they would have won their appeal because he would have been wrong in law.


â€Å“The way it all panned out, Andre was correct in law 12.”















Halsey was also asked if the outcome of the incident would have been any different if VAR would have been in use, as it will in the Premier League next season.


He added: â€Å“VAR would not have intervened with that incident in Newcastle’s first goal because everything was correct in law so they would not have got involved in that situation.”
